Blues and barbecue come to Clear Lake

Published 1:03 pm Thursday, July 11, 2013

By Quinn Andersen, staff intern

CLEAR LAKE — Starting Friday the sound of blues music will fill the air in Clear Lake’s City Park. Barbecue vendors will open up to festival attendees. And people will be riding their bicycles.

The Bikes, Blues and Barbeque Festival is happening this weekend. There will be omnium races, timed trials, a criterium race, the Tour De Fields and a free race for kids 11 and under. Registration for all races is available online or the morning of the race.

“It’s not just a bike race,” said Tim Putnam festival coordinator.

There are several recreational and family rides along with the road race on Sunday. All the concerts and the festival are free to attend.

This is the ninth annual The Bikes, Blues and Barbeque Festival. It grows in size and diversity every year.

“It’s a pretty unique weekend,” Putnam said.

The Mooseknuckle Brothers and the Sena Ehrhardt Band are performing Friday, and the Lamont Cranston Band will perform on Saturday with special guest Bruce McCabe. Vendors will serve throughout the weekend to create a fun-filled atmosphere for all to enjoy.
